A cat is stuck in a tree. Bill gets a ladder to get him down. The ladder is

8 ft. long. The ladder makes an 80 degree angle with the ground. How

high above the ground does the ladder touch the tree?

Blue Question 4

sin 80 = x/8x = 8sin80x = 7.9 ft.

A surveyor is 100 feet from a tower. The surveyor’s instrument is 4 feet

above the ground. When the surveyor sights the top of the tower

with his instrument, the angle of elevation is 34°. How tall is the

tower?

Click here for the answer.Purple Question 1

Click here to return to the game board.

tan 34 = x/100x = 100 tan 34

x = 67.5tower = 67.5 + 4 = 71.5 feet

Bill has two pieces of lumber, one is 9 ft. long and the other is 12 ft. long. How

long should a third piece of lumber be in order for Bill to have a right triangle?

Click here for the answer.Pink Question 1

Click here to return to the game board.

Use the Pythagorean Theorem:9² + 12² = c²81 + 144 = c²

225 = c²

c = 15 ft

A park is being built in a city at the intersection of two streets. The park will be shaped like a right triangle. If the park will be 30 meters along Main

Street and 40 meters along First Avenue, how long will the third side

(or hypotenuse) of the park be?

Click here for the answer.Pink Question 3

30² + 40² = (3rd side)²900 + 1600 = c²

2500 = c²cm = 50 meters
